I've had my new Typhon 3s out twice now with a new Gen Ace Basher 3s 50c 5000mah battery and it lasts for about 3-4 minutes before (I think) the LVC kicks in, it goes into a sort of limp mode but switching it off and on again gets it going for another minute before it happens again. I've heard some of you guys are getting BLX120 ESC's as a fix from Arrma, anyone had that from UK support?

I've ran on short grass and a dry hard packed beach.

Photo1 is after 3-4 minutes and Photo2 is after about 10 minutes with 3 resets.

I checked that after my first run, It's definitely in Lipo mode. 11.82 volts with 67 indicated capacity left is ridiculously high for it to be cutting out.
 
Do you have another battery for comparison? Check your wires, running at the beach will do some damage to solder joints if they were already weak. Other than ESC, Motor might be damaged and overheats or draws high current which overheats the ESC and it goes into thermal shutdown? Just guesses on my part. Seems odd that it runs for 3 min repeatedly.
